DNA test proves rescued puppy in Texas is 100% dog

(UPI) Animal rescuers in Texas said a suspected coyote named Toast will be made available for adoption after a DNA test confirmed she is 100% dog.

Dallas Animal Services said in February that a DNA test was ordered to determine whether the puppy found next to a dumpster by Dallas police was a dog, coyote or hybrid.

Animal Services said in a Facebook post that the DNA test results came back, proving Toast is 100% domestic dog.

 

The DNA test found Toast is a mix of German shepherd, Siberian husky and Australian cattle dog.

Officials said Toast will be made available for adoption.
